change username validation
Currently in PEM while creating the users. PEM is allowing only email address as user id. As this is in IBM cloud and SaaS solution. Can you change the user id to accept any unique string ?

PEM-Notification email required before password expiration for PEM login
Currently PEM users are not receiving any email notifications before the password expiration . If we can setup an email notifications to be sent to users before password expiration.

Need Access to PEM PR to delete the files in Library
We need to remove some of the files in the Library from PEM Partner Repository. We only have access to Upload and Refresh. However we don't have option to delete.

Provide a read-only role for the Partner Repository
We'd like to be able to provide sponsor users who are not admins a way to have read-only access to the items in the Partner Repository, such as Code Lists, Generic Data, etc.

Provide a way for sponsor standard users to roll out an activity
We need to have our sponsor standard users to be able to roll out activities, while still being able to control their participation in a rolled out activity based upon the custom role they have been assigned to.
